Fasting and abstinence of the Coptic Orthodox Church of Alexandria

===Regarding the Fast of the Paramon of the Feasts of the Nativity and of Theophany===

The day or days preceding the Feast of the Nativity and the Feast of Theophany is/are a fast day(s) in preparation for the Feast day.

Romanos the Melodist

His Kontakion of the Nativity is still considered to be his masterpiece, and up until the twelfth century, it was sung every year at the imperial banquet on that feast by the joint choirs of Hagia Sophia and of the Church of the Holy Apostles in Constantinople.
